A graveside service for Hildagard Thompson, 87, of Giddings, was held at 10 a.m. on Wednesday, Oct. 27, 2021, at the Giddings City Cemetery with Tim Pitts officiating.
Visitation was held from 5-8 p.m. on Tuesday, Oct. 26, 2021, and from 7-8 a.m. on Wednesday, Oct. 27, 2021, at Phillips & Luckey Funeral Home in Giddings. The family was present for visitation Tuesday evening from 5-7 p.m.
Mrs. Thompson died on Monday, Oct. 25, 2021, at her home in Giddings.
Hildagard Annie Lee (Baack) Thompson was born on March 23, 1934, in Loebau, Texas, to Herbert and Elsie (Matthijetz) Baack.
She was baptized and confirmed at Trinity Lutheran Church in Old Dime, Texas.
Hildagard was a loving and devoted homemaker, mother and grandmother.
She was a very active lady who loved visiting with her family and friends and taking care of her German Shepherd, Rocky, and her Chihuahua, Sophie.
She enjoyed fishing, gardening, playing the slot machines, washers and poker with her friends.
She was an excellent baker who made amazing homemade cinnamon rolls and her buttermilk biscuits and gravy were always a family favorite.
She was preceded in death by her son, Mike Thompson; two brothers, Rudy Baack and Reinhard “Slim” Baack; and one sister, Laura Zwernemann.
Hildagard is survived by her daughter, Sherry Elstner of Giddings; her daughter-in-law, Carol Thompson of Caldwell; three grandchildren, Dana Spacek and husband, Russell, of Caldwell, Amy Fritcher and husband, Floyd Jr., of Caldwell, and Derek Elstner of Austin; three great-grandchildren, Kaitlyn Spacek, Barrett Spacek, and Grace Fritcher, all of Caldwell; one sister, Lillie Perry of Houston; as well as several nieces, nephews, other relatives and friends.
Pallbearers were Derek Elstner, Russell Spacek, Floyd Fritcher Jr., Barrett Spacek, Jordan Noack, Ryan Noack, Chad Lowe, and Ernie Voight.
